Best Quotes about Humor

1.
The secret to humor is surprise.
Aristotle

2.
The happiness or unhappiness of men depends as much on their humors as on fortune.
La Rochefoucauld, Francois De

3.
Even the gods love jokes.
Plato

4.
Humor is not a mood but a way of looking at the world. So if it is correct to say that humor was stamped out in Nazi Germany, that does not mean that people were not in good spirits, or anything of that sort, but something much deeper and more important.
Wittgenstein, Ludwig

5.
Humor is just another defense against the universe.
Mel Brooks

6.
Be simple in words, manners, and gestures. Amuse as well as instruct. If you can make a man laugh, you can make him think and make him like and believe you.
Smith, Alfred E.

7.
Any discussion of the problems of being funny in America will not make sense unless we substitute the word wit for humor. Humor inspires sympathetic good-natured laughter and is favored by the healing-power gang. Wit goes for the jugular, not the jocular, and it's the opposite of football; instead of building character, it tears it down.
King, Florence

8.
Our five senses are incomplete without the sixth -- a sense of humor.

9.
What some people invent the rest enlarge.
Swift, Jonathan

10.
A rich man's joke is always funny.
Brown, Thomas Edward

11.
A person without a sense of humor is like a wagon without springs-jolted by every pebble in the road.
Beecher, Henry Ward

12.
The only rules comedy can tolerate are those of taste, and the only limitations those of libel.
James Thurber

13.
Humor must not professedly teach and it must not professedly preach, but it must do both if it would live forever.
Twain, Mark

14.
A joke was not a single-use item but something you brought out again and again until it fell apart in your hand like a cheap umbrella.
David Nicholls

15.
There's nothing like a gleam of humor to reassure you that a fellow human being is ticking inside a strange face.
Eva Hoffman

16.
We never respect those who amuse us, however we may smile at their comic powers.
Blessington, Marguerite Gardiner, Countess of

17.
There is always some frivolity in excellent minds; they have wings to rise, but also stray.
Joubert, Joseph

18.
I have a fine sense of the ridiculous, but no sense of humor.
Albee, Edward

19.
Humor has been a fashioning instrument in America, cleaving its way through the national life, holding tenaciously to the spread elements of that life. Its mode has often been swift and coarse and ruthless, beyond art and beyond established civilization. It has engaged in warfare against the established heritage, against the bonds of pioneer existence. Its objective --the unconscious objective of a disunited people --has seemed to be that of creating fresh bonds, a new unity, the semblance of a society and the rounded completion of an American type.
Rourke, Constance

20.
Burt Reynolds once asked me out. I was in his room.
Diller, Phyllis

21.
I could not tread these perilous paths in safety, if I did not keep a saving sense of humor.
Nelson, Lord

22.
Levity is often less foolish and gravity less wise than each of them appears.
Colton, Charles Caleb

23.
Comedians are not usually actors, but imitations of actors.
Zimmermann, Johann Georg

24.
Where ever you find humor, you find pathos close by it side.
Whipple, Edwin P.

25.
Comedy is the last refuge of the nonconformist mind.
Seldes, Gilbert

26.
Humor is an affirmation of dignity, a declaration of man's superiority to all that befalls him.
Gary, Roman

27.
Humor is also a way of saying something serious.
T. S. Eliot

28.
Any man who has had the job I've had and didn't have a sense of humor wouldn't still be here.
Truman, Harry S

29.
WARNING: Humor may be hazardous to your illness.
Katz, Ellie

30.
The world is a tragedy to those who feel, but a comedy to those who think.
Horace Walpole

31.
Comedy is nothing more than tragedy deferred.
Pico Iyer

32.
As a person is so must you humor them.
Terence

33.
The comic and the tragic lie inseparably close, like light and shadow.
Socrates

34.
Tragedy is when I cut my finger. Comedy is when you walk into an open sewer and die.
Mel Brooks

35.
If I had no sense of humor, I would long ago have committed suicide.
Gandhi, Mahatma

36.
A caricature is putting the face of a joke on the body of a truth.
Conrad, Joseph

37.
Humor, a good sense of it, is to Americans what manhood is to Spaniards and we will go to great lengths to prove it. Experiments with laboratory rats have shown that, if one psychologist in the room laughs at something a rat does, all of the other psychologists in the room will laugh equally. Nobody wants to be left holding the joke.
Keillor, Garrison

38.
A humorist is a person who feels bad, but who feels good about it.
Herold, Don

39.
I am a great friend to public amusements, for they keep the people from vice.
Johnson, Samuel

40.
True humor springs not more from the head than from the heart. It is not contempt; its essence is love. It issues not in laughter, but in still smiles, which lie far deeper.
Carlyle, Thomas

41.
By blood a king, in heart a clown.
Tennyson, Lord Alfred

42.
They say the seeds of what we will do are in all of us, but it always seemed to me that in those who make jokes in life the seeds are covered with better soil and with a higher grade of manure.
Hemingway, Ernest

43.
Fortune and humor govern the world.
La Rochefoucauld, Francois De

44.
One should never risk a joke, even of the mildest and most unexceptional charters, except among people of culture and wit.
La Bruyere, Jean De

45.
For every ten jokes you acquire a hundred enemies.
Sterne, Laurence

46.
A poor joke must invent its own laughter.
Proverb, Latin

47.
Humor is a rubber sword - it allows you to make a point without drawing blood.
Mary Hirsch

48.
Humor is, I think, the sublets and chanciest of literary forms. It is surely not accidental that there are a thousand novelists, essayists, poets or journalists for each humorist. It is a long, long time between James Thurbers
Rosten, Leo

49.
If you can make a woman laugh you can do anything with her.
Williamson, Nicol

50.
The wit makes fun of other persons; the satirist makes fun of the world; the humorist makes fun of himself, but in so doing, he identifies himself with people --that is, people everywhere, not for the purpose of taking them apart, but simply revealing their true nature.
Thurber, James
